Favorite Fun Fact

sutro-tower-history-sf.jpg

From the Golden Gate Bridge originally planned to be striped black and yellow, to the fortune cookie beginning right in our storied Chinatown, this year we helped uncover some of the most outstanding and mind-blowing historical tidbits about the city. Here are some of the most notable fun facts we elucidated that captivated and stuck with our readers this year.

  • Anything related to Alcatraz
  • Anything with Karl the Fog
  • Anza Vista was built in the 1950's on a cemetery
  • Bisons live in Golden Gate Park
  • San Francisco is only 7x7 miles big
  • The "secret" Labyrinth at Lands End
  • The leftover materials from the construction of the Golden Gate Bridge were given to the LA harbor to keep out Japanese submarines
  • The painted ladies were white until the 60's
